ICC.ADvance.ICCPNGGenerator performance issue

Previous Topic Next Topic
 
classic Classic list List threaded Threaded
5 messages Options
Reply | Threaded
Open this post in threaded view
|

ICC.ADvance.ICCPNGGenerator performance issue

MarkPetersen
I use the following method to convert aDepth32Image to a PNG file for display on a web site:

ICC.ADvance.ICCPNGGenerator putImage: image onFileNamed: file

On WinXP, performance is not great, but tolerable.  However when I try this on a unix system (aix or linux), performance is intolerable.  It takes minutes to stream out to a resulting small file (10's of KB).  Does anyone have a better idea or solution to this?  

Thanks.
Mark
Reply | Threaded
Open this post in threaded view
|

Re: [vwnc] ICC.ADvance.ICCPNGGenerator performance issue

Marc Leineweber
Hello Mark,

thank you for the problem report regarding the PNG generation performance.
Could you please name the used ADvance and VisualWorks release as well as
the Linux distribution and version? Our latest test in an Linux SuSE
environment did not show this problem.

Regards,

Marc

-----Ursprüngliche Nachricht-----
Von: [hidden email] [mailto:[hidden email]] Im Auftrag
von markPetersen
Gesendet: Dienstag, 26. Februar 2008 20:22
An: [hidden email]
Betreff: [vwnc] ICC.ADvance.ICCPNGGenerator performance issue


I use the following method to convert aDepth32Image to a PNG file for
display
on a web site:

ICC.ADvance.ICCPNGGenerator putImage: image onFileNamed: file

On WinXP, performance is not great, but tolerable.  However when I try this
on a unix system (aix or linux), performance is intolerable.  It takes
minutes to stream out to a resulting small file (10's of KB).  Does anyone
have a better idea or solution to this?  

Thanks.
Mark
--
View this message in context:
http://www.nabble.com/ICC.ADvance.ICCPNGGenerator-performance-issue-tp156680
14p15668014.html
Sent from the VisualWorks mailing list archive at Nabble.com.

_______________________________________________
vwnc mailing list
[hidden email]
http://lists.cs.uiuc.edu/mailman/listinfo/vwnc


_______________________________________________
vwnc mailing list
[hidden email]
http://lists.cs.uiuc.edu/mailman/listinfo/vwnc
Reply | Threaded
Open this post in threaded view
|

Re: [vwnc] ICC.ADvance.ICCPNGGenerator performance issue

MarkPetersen
Marc, thank you for looking into this problem.  I'm seeing this problem on AIX 5.3 and RedHat Linux release 4.  On the linux system uname -r gives me 2.6.9-42.0.3.ELsmp.  Visualworks version is 7.4 and ADvance2 version is 7.4_01 of 12/6/05.  The image files we're using are the results of screen captures using VW.  If you need an image to help you debug, let me know.  Again, thanks.  I'm doing this work to help IBM's development partners AMD and Freescale get html documentation, so it's helpful to show them what we can do in Smalltalk.

Marc Leineweber wrote
Hello Mark,

thank you for the problem report regarding the PNG generation performance.
Could you please name the used ADvance and VisualWorks release as well as
the Linux distribution and version? Our latest test in an Linux SuSE
environment did not show this problem.

Regards,

Marc

-----Ursprüngliche Nachricht-----
Von: vwnc-bounces@cs.uiuc.edu [mailto:vwnc-bounces@cs.uiuc.edu] Im Auftrag
von markPetersen
Gesendet: Dienstag, 26. Februar 2008 20:22
An: vwnc@cs.uiuc.edu
Betreff: [vwnc] ICC.ADvance.ICCPNGGenerator performance issue


I use the following method to convert aDepth32Image to a PNG file for
display
on a web site:

ICC.ADvance.ICCPNGGenerator putImage: image onFileNamed: file

On WinXP, performance is not great, but tolerable.  However when I try this
on a unix system (aix or linux), performance is intolerable.  It takes
minutes to stream out to a resulting small file (10's of KB).  Does anyone
have a better idea or solution to this?  

Thanks.
Mark
--
View this message in context:
http://www.nabble.com/ICC.ADvance.ICCPNGGenerator-performance-issue-tp156680
14p15668014.html
Sent from the VisualWorks mailing list archive at Nabble.com.

_______________________________________________
vwnc mailing list
vwnc@cs.uiuc.edu
http://lists.cs.uiuc.edu/mailman/listinfo/vwnc


_______________________________________________
vwnc mailing list
vwnc@cs.uiuc.edu
http://lists.cs.uiuc.edu/mailman/listinfo/vwnc
Reply | Threaded
Open this post in threaded view
|

Re: [vwnc] ICC.ADvance.ICCPNGGenerator performance issue

Steven Kelly
In reply to this post by MarkPetersen
Mark,

See this message for how to use the compression facilities in the VM to
make PNGs:

http://www.parcplace.net/list/vwnc-archive/0801/msg00006.html

HTH,
Steve

> -----Original Message-----
> From: [hidden email]
> [mailto:[hidden email]] On Behalf Of markPetersen
> Sent: 26. helmikuuta 2008 21:22
> To: [hidden email]
> Subject: [vwnc] ICC.ADvance.ICCPNGGenerator performance issue
>
>
>
> I use the following method to convert aDepth32Image to a PNG
> file for display on a web site:
>
> ICC.ADvance.ICCPNGGenerator putImage: image onFileNamed: file
>
> On WinXP, performance is not great, but tolerable.  However
> when I try this on a unix system (aix or linux), performance
> is intolerable.  It takes minutes to stream out to a
> resulting small file (10's of KB).  Does anyone have a better
> idea or solution to this?  
>
> Thanks.
> Mark
> --
> View this message in context:
> http://www.nabble.com/ICC.ADvance.ICCPNGGenerator-performance-
issue-tp15668014p15668014.html
Sent from the VisualWorks mailing list archive at Nabble.com.

_______________________________________________
vwnc mailing list
[hidden email]
http://lists.cs.uiuc.edu/mailman/listinfo/vwnc

_______________________________________________
vwnc mailing list
[hidden email]
http://lists.cs.uiuc.edu/mailman/listinfo/vwnc
Reply | Threaded
Open this post in threaded view
|

Re: [vwnc] ICC.ADvance.ICCPNGGenerator performance issue

MarkPetersen
Thanks for the information, Steve.  I'll take a look.

Mark

Steven Kelly wrote
Mark,

See this message for how to use the compression facilities in the VM to
make PNGs:

http://www.parcplace.net/list/vwnc-archive/0801/msg00006.html

HTH,
Steve

> -----Original Message-----
> From: vwnc-bounces@cs.uiuc.edu
> [mailto:vwnc-bounces@cs.uiuc.edu] On Behalf Of markPetersen
> Sent: 26. helmikuuta 2008 21:22
> To: vwnc@cs.uiuc.edu
> Subject: [vwnc] ICC.ADvance.ICCPNGGenerator performance issue
>
>
>
> I use the following method to convert aDepth32Image to a PNG
> file for display on a web site:
>
> ICC.ADvance.ICCPNGGenerator putImage: image onFileNamed: file
>
> On WinXP, performance is not great, but tolerable.  However
> when I try this on a unix system (aix or linux), performance
> is intolerable.  It takes minutes to stream out to a
> resulting small file (10's of KB).  Does anyone have a better
> idea or solution to this?  
>
> Thanks.
> Mark
> --
> View this message in context:
> http://www.nabble.com/ICC.ADvance.ICCPNGGenerator-performance-
issue-tp15668014p15668014.html
Sent from the VisualWorks mailing list archive at Nabble.com.

_______________________________________________
vwnc mailing list
vwnc@cs.uiuc.edu
http://lists.cs.uiuc.edu/mailman/listinfo/vwnc

_______________________________________________
vwnc mailing list
vwnc@cs.uiuc.edu
http://lists.cs.uiuc.edu/mailman/listinfo/vwnc